Process Review
The financial investment casting process attracts attention for its ability to generate intricate aluminum elements with remarkable precision and information. This approach begins with developing a wax or polymer pattern that is a replica of the preferred component. Next off, the pattern is coated with a ceramic shell, which is after that heated to solidify. As soon as the shell is established, the wax is disappeared, leaving a dental caries in the shell. Liquid aluminum is put into this cavity, loading it to form the last part. After cooling down, the ceramic shell is broken away, disclosing the actors part. This process allows for complicated geometries and great surface area finishes, making it suitable for different applications, from aerospace to vehicle sectors.

Die Casting Efficiency
Various casting techniques are available, die casting stands out for its efficiency, especially in high-volume production situations. This technique uses high-pressure forces to inject molten aluminum right into a mold, resulting in quick cycle times and consistent product top quality. Contrasted to sand casting and investment casting, die casting significantly decreases material waste and enables for complex layouts with limited resistances. The capacity to produce large quantities of parts rapidly makes it excellent for industries such as automobile and durable goods. Additionally, die casting can assist in making use of cheaper alloys, better boosting its cost-effectiveness. Overall, the efficiency of die casting makes it a preferred choice for producers aiming to optimize both production speed and quality.

Sector Applications of Aluminum Castings
Aluminum castings play a vital role throughout various sectors because of their light-weight, corrosion-resistant properties and exceptional strength-to-weight proportion. In the automobile field, aluminum castings are thoroughly utilized for engine parts, transmission housings, and structural components, adding to fuel performance and efficiency. The aerospace industry gain from aluminum castings in aircraft structures, engine places, and indoor installations, where weight decrease is critical.
In enhancement, the customer electronic devices industry utilizes aluminum castings for rooms and components, improving longevity while preserving a sleek aesthetic. In the building and construction sector, aluminum castings are utilized in architectural elements, window frameworks, and architectural supports, offering durability versus weathering. The marine market prefers aluminum castings for watercraft hulls and fittings due to their resistance to saltwater corrosion. In general, aluminum castings use functional options, meeting varied demands throughout different applications while preserving high efficiency and dependability.
